Last winter checked cylinders and replaced piston rings, checked crank and replaced big end and main bearings with the engine in situ. Found bearings just starting to fail.
And replaced exhaust manifold.
Engine still had low oil pressure, found oil pressure relief spring in two pieces.
I have had problems with leaking brake clyinders as mentioned honed cylinders and problem cured.
